Chinese youth gets attracted to Red Tourism

CPC historical heritage sites enticing a rising number of young age travelers.


Red tourism, attributing the tour of the sites that’s related to the revolutionary history of the nation, is at present, popular among the Generation Z. These people are born in the late 1990s or somewhere early in the 21st century.


Locate in the Jiaxing, East China’s Zhejiang province, the Nanhu Revolutionary Memorial, is a first-class museum. It manages the site of the First National Congress of the Communist Party of China.


Popular among the young people is one of the memorial’s highlights – the Red Boat team. It consists of many experienced docents as well as guides who work at a museum.


A researcher with the name Yuan Jing, at the memorial, explained that the Red Boat team was developed to approach the young minds by recounting revolutionary stories in a manner that will be easily understandable to them.


Yuan said that they come to the place where young people assemble. Till now, the team has brought its ornately designed courses about the history of CPC to many colleges and universities.


Zhang Mengnan, a graduate student of Zhejiang Sci-Tech University, said that the Red Boat team performed a sitcom at their university. That was a very novel form, he added. Bringing the revolutionary past to places exterior to the memorial is a plan that many such places have adopted.
